Mike Rogers, a Republican candidate for the open US Senate seat in Michigan and former congressman, has made a claim in a fundraising email that has drawn scrutiny. Rogers wrote that he saw the dead body of Osama bin Laden, stating, 'I saw the dead body of Osama bin Laden with my own eyes, knowing that together, we had delivered justice for America.'
However, records indicate Rogers was not present in Abbottabad, Pakistan, on May 1, 2011, when bin Laden was killed during a US military raid. He also was not in the White House Situation Room with then-President Barack Obama and other senior officials who monitored the operation in real time. Rogers himself stated the day after the raid that he was at home in Washington D.C. and was informed of the operation via a phone call from Obama's CIA Director, Leon Panetta.
Rogers' campaign has not provided an explanation for the claim. Azi Paybarah, who first reported on the email, suggested Rogers might have been referring to seeing a photograph of bin Laden's deceased body, which Rogers had commented on days after the raid, supporting the decision not to release graphic images.
Rogers has frequently invoked his past role in counter-terrorism efforts, particularly since his opponent, Abdul El-Sayed, secured the Democratic nomination. Rogers has stated that El-Sayed does not represent a vision for the future and has accused him of leading a movement grounded in ideological fanaticism, while also claiming he brought bin Laden to justice.
